light bulb

US /ˈlaɪt bʌlb/
UK /ˈlaɪt bʌlb/
"light bulb" picture
1.

전구, 백열등

an evacuated glass bulb containing a metal filament that glows when incandescent electric current passes through it, used as a source of light.

:
The light bulb in the lamp needs to be replaced.
램프의 전구가 교체되어야 합니다.
He screwed the new light bulb into the socket.
그는 새 전구를 소켓에 끼웠다.
2.

번뜩이는 생각, 깨달음의 순간

a moment of sudden inspiration or realization.

:
Then, a light bulb went off in his head, and he knew how to solve the problem.
그때 그의 머릿속에 전구가 켜졌고, 그는 문제를 해결하는 방법을 알았다.
It was a real light bulb moment when I realized my mistake.
내 실수를 깨달았을 때 정말 전구가 켜지는 순간이었다.
